❓ Mrs Edwardes questions Premier Gallop about potentially betraying a whistleblower's trust by sharing her letter without permission. Premier Gallop deflects by referencing a past scandal under the previous government and asserting his commitment to thorough responses.

I ask a supplementary question. Will the Premier admit that he has betrayed Ms Thornton’s trust as a whistleblower by bringing her letter to the Premier’s office and then to the Department of the Premier and Cabinet and the Department of Health, and then by tabling it in the Parliament, all without asking for her permission? Dr G.I. GALLOP
AnswerView source ↗
When people come to the Government they expect a full and comprehensive response to the issues they raise. Some of the new members on the back bench may remember this. Let us go back in time and recall what happened when elderly citizens in Western Australia approached the then Government about the mortgage broking industry. Did they get a full and comprehensive response to the question they raised? No. It was swept under the carpet and we had the scandal of the finance broking industry in Western Australia in which many people lost their savings. That was under the former Government. This person wrote a letter to me, and my officers dealt with it, and I have insisted that the response be thorough and comprehensive. That is what people deserve, and that is what we will make sure they get. Several members interjected. The SPEAKER: Order! I call the member for Nedlands to order for the second time.
